Job Summary

The Syracuse VAMC is currently recruiting for 1 Lead Health Technician (Ophthalmology) in the eye clinic. The incumbent is under the general supervision of the Chiefs of Ophthalmology and Optometry. Technician responsibilities and ancillary support function ensure consistent and regular clinic flow in a high patient volume clinical environment.

Key Responsibilities

Major duties and responsibilities Ability to work with a team to provide technical guidance, plan, organize, and coordinate activities of a Health Technician (Ophthalmology) and effectively complete job duties of assignments such as distributing workload monitoring the status and progress of work.

Monitors and records patients condition including recognizing deviations in patients condition adverse reactions and taking appropriate actions, making gross visual observations and identifying subtle changes regarding patients condition, setting up and giving treatments that require auxiliary equipment, and securing patient confidence and cooperation during procedures. Resolves daily workplace issues and maintaining efficient flow of patient care.

May provide training to eye care staff, students, and/or trainees. May provider input into special advancements, promotions, and disciplinary actions. Performs Humphrey and MP-1 automated visual fields. Performs Visual Acuity measurements (Aided, Unaided, and Pinhole at distance and near). Check in patients to the Eye Clinic and enters all pertinent medical history information.

Consults with staff providers to determine best courses to achieve timely care of patients' concerns. CPR certification preferred. Perform Neutralization of patients glasses (automated or manual lensometry). Uses Automated refraction and Keratometer. Uses Tonometry (Tono-pen, Goldman applanation). Performs pupil evaluation and Installation of topical anesthetics, mydriatic, and cycloplegic eye drops. Uses EMR (Electronic Personal Record).

Performs manifest refraction through phoropter, Goldman Visual Fields (Kinetic and Diplopia). Contributes/facilitates with coordination and/or scheduling of surgical cases for surgical patient on coordination with medical staff assistants (MSAs) and Nurse Case Managers. Other duties as assigned.
